JJA @ 2014 Jazz Connect Conference

The Jazz Journalists Association was an active participant in  the Jazz Connect Conference at APAP|NYC,  January 9-10, 2014 at the Hilton New York Hotel in New York City  2014. The conference, a major gathering of the professional jazz community organized by JazzTimes in conjunction with the Jazz Forward Coalition, fed into the annual APAP (Association of Performing Arts Presenters) Conference as well as Winter Jazzfest.

The JJA produced a Thursday (Jan 9) morning panel — a video of which can now be viewed — and held a JJA general membership meeting on Thursday afternoon which was attended by approximately two dozen members and interested colleagues. On Friday afternoon, the JJA co-hosted a invitation-only reception with Jazz Connect and the New School Jazz Program at (le) Poisson Rouge, in advance of WinterJazz Fest #10.

JAZZ CONNECT CONFERENCE SESSION 

ENGAGING THE JAZZ MEDIA GATEKEEPERS

Thurs Jan 9  9:30-10:30 AM

How do  jazz and music journalists decide who and what to cover? Our panelists will explain what they are looking for and how to get their attention.  This panel also examines the current state of the jazz media and attempts to sort and evaluate the various publications, sites and bloggers. Panelists: Monifa Brown (Shanachie/WBGO); Evan Haga (JazzTimes); J. Michael Harrison (WRTI); Hank Shteamer (TimeOut New York). Moderated by JJA President Howard Mandel (not shown)
